Relation of Carbon Fiber Tensile Properties to Process Conditions

Huang and Young [136] have determined the effect of fiber microstructure upon the modulus of PAN and pitch based carbon fibers. [Pg.231]

The various properties of PAN based carbon fibers have been investigated [138,139]. [Pg.231]
